Desktop application won't accept correct login credentials on Windows

I just downloaded the 1Password desktop client to my Windows work computer. I am able to login without issue on the chrome extension (Read Only mode) and the web version on this computer. However, when attempting the desktop, this error message is produced: "Your sign-in address, email address, Secret Key, or Master Password is incorrect."

All info except my Master Password was entered via scanned QR code, so those aren't the issues. I have verified that my Master Password is correct multiple times and am still unable to access the site. I have uninstalled and reinstalled the program with no luck.

    Do you have any VPN/proxy/firewall or anti-malware solution installed that's not Windows Defender?

    If 1Password desktop app doesn't have access to https://1Password.com:443, it may be getting back filtered responses that incorrectly makes 1Password think you don't have valid access.

    Note that QR barcode (if saved to disk or printed out) can be outdated if you changed your email address, domain name or secret key. Try signing in to your 1Password.com web app and click on your profile name on top right to select Get the apps and click on the blue button in Step 2 to directly add the details to the Windows app.
